  1. n 1583 the holy bishop of Mayo Patrick Hely and his companion Father O Rourke were martyred by order of the Deputy Sir William Drury.
    Pope Gregory had earnestly recommended Bishop Patrick Hely to his flock in Ireland. Bishop Hely had full conception of the perils he incurred in coming to Ireland where the ravaging wolves were at this time thirsting for the blood of a priest. He resolved to bow to the mandate of the Holy Father and he prepared to lay down his life for his flock. He sailed to Ireland and immediately proceeded to seek the Earl of Desmond. When he reached his residence he found that the Earl was not at home. He was hospitably and politely entertained by the Countess of Desmond but she betrayed the holy Doctor and his companion Father O'Rourke into the hands of their enemies after three days.
